Digital Platforms and Software
Argufight: Online debate practice, scoring, and feedback.
DebatePrep Apps: Help organize topics, arguments, and evidence.
Video Analysis Tools: Record practice debates to review and improve delivery.
Research and Evidence Tools
Academic Databases: JSTOR, Google Scholar, and institutional libraries for credible sources.
News Aggregators: Stay updated on current events and relevant debate topics.
Citation Managers: Organize references for quick access during preparation.
Argumentation and Logic Resources
Debate Handbooks: Guides on argument structures, logical fallacies, and rebuttal techniques.
Critical Thinking Courses: Online or college-level classes that strengthen reasoning skills.
Practice Cases: Sample debate topics for skill-building exercises.
Communication and Delivery Tools
Speech Recording Apps: Practice timing, pacing, and clarity.
Public Speaking Workshops: Enhance vocal projection, confidence, and stage presence.
Peer Review Sessions: Receive feedback from teammates on clarity and persuasiveness.
Team Coordination Tools
Collaboration Platforms: Google Docs, Slack, or Notion for sharing research and arguments.
Scheduling Tools: Organize practice sessions and team meetings efficiently.
Strategy Sessions: Plan debate tactics and assign research responsibilities.
